Kassia
Kassia, Cassia or Kassiani was a Byzantine-Greek composer, hymnographer and poet. She holds a unique place in Byzantine music as the only known woman whose music appears in the... Wikipedia
- Born: 810, Constantinople, (modern-day Istanbul, Turkey)
- Died: 865, Kasos
- Canonized: Pre-congregation
- Feast: 7 September
